Machine Learning for Business Analytics: Concepts, Techniques, and Applications in R by Galit Shmueli, Peter C. Bruce and Peter Gedeck is an English-language textbook aimed at professionals. It discusses the application of machine learning in business analytics using the R programming language.
This textbook provides an in-depth introduction to machine learning for business. It covers both statistical and machine learning methods for, among other things, prediction, classification, clustering, text mining, and network analytics. The second R edition includes new chapters on deep learning, experimental feedback techniques such as A/B testing, uplift modeling, and responsible data science. In addition, the book includes case studies, practical exercises, and also discusses ethical and management aspects. By combining theory and practice, this title is suitable for courses and for professionals who want to apply business analytics with machine learning.
The book aligns with fields such as mathematics, business studies, and data science, making it a valuable reference work for both MBA and master’s programs.
